What Is a New Casino Welcome Bonus?

A new casino welcome bonus is a promotional offer available exclusively to first-time registrants at an online casino. Its main purpose is to encourage players to sign up and make their first deposit. Welcome bonuses typically come in several forms, ranging from matched deposit bonuses to free spins, or even a combination of both.

The structure and generosity of these bonuses can vary significantly from one casino to another. Some focus on giving players a large bonus amount, while others prioritise more flexible wagering requirements or additional perks such as free bets or cashback.

Common Types of Welcome Bonuses

  • Matched Deposit Bonus: The casino matches a percentage of your first deposit, often 100% or more, up to a specified limit.
  • Free Spins: Players receive a set number of free spins to use on selected slot games.
  • No Deposit Bonus: A small bonus or free spins granted upon registration, with no deposit required.
  • Cashback Offers: A percentage of your losses returned as bonus funds during your initial play period.
  • Multi-Stage Bonuses: Some casinos spread the welcome offer over several deposits, rewarding loyalty from the outset.

How Do New Casino Welcome Bonuses Work?

Understanding how these bonuses function is crucial before opting in. The process usually involves the following steps:

First, You’ll need to register a new account at your chosen casino. During or after registration, you may be prompted to opt in to the welcome offer. In most cases, you’ll then make a qualifying deposit, which triggers the bonus.

For deposit match offers, the casino will automatically credit your account with bonus funds equal to a percentage of your deposit, up to a maximum limit. Free spins are usually credited either instantly or in daily batches over several days.

No deposit bonuses are less common but highly sought after. With these, you simply register and the bonus is added to your account-though the amounts tend to be modest and subject to strict terms.

Wagering Requirements Explained

Almost all welcome bonuses come with wagering requirements. This means you must wager the bonus amount (and sometimes the deposit as well) a set number of times before you can withdraw any winnings. For example, A £100 b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means you must stake £3,000 before cashing out.

It’s important to read the terms carefully, as not all games contribute equally to wagering-slots typically count 100%, while table games and live dealer games may contribute less or be excluded.

Key Features to Look for in a Welcome Bonus

While the headline figure is tempting, there are several factors to consider when evaluating a new casino welcome bonus:

  • Bonus Amount and Percentage: Higher amounts are attractive, but check the percentage match and the maximum cap.
  • Wagering Requirements: Lower requirements make it easier to turn bonus funds into real cash.
  • Eligible Games: Some bonuses are restricted to specific slots or game categories.
  • Time Limits: Bonuses often expire within a set period, typically 7 to 30 days.
  • Deposit Methods: Not all payment options qualify for bonuses-e-wallets or prepaid cards are sometimes excluded.
  • Maximum Bet Limits: Casinos may cap the amount you can wager per spin or hand while playing with bonus funds.

Payment Methods and Bonus Eligibility

When claiming a new casino welcome bonus, the payment method you use can make a difference. Many casinos exclude deposits made via certain e-wallets (such as Skrill or Neteller) or prepaid cards from qualifying for the bonus. This is due to fraud prevention measures and bonus abuse concerns.

To avoid disappointment, always check the casino’s terms regarding eligible payment methods. Most casinos accept debit cards and bank transfers for bonus-qualifying deposits. Some newer casinos are also embracing alternative payment options, such as cryptocurrencies, though bonus eligibility rules may vary.

Potential Pitfalls and How to Avoid Them

While welcome bonuses offer genuine value, there are common pitfalls to be aware of:

  • High Wagering Requirements: Some bonuses look generous but are difficult to convert to real money due to steep playthrough conditions.
  • Game Restrictions: Bonuses may only be playable on a handful of slots, limiting your options if you prefer other games.
  • Withdrawal Caps: Some offers cap the maximum amount you can withdraw from bonus winnings, especially with no deposit bonuses.
  • Payment Method Exclusions: Using an ineligible payment method can void your bonus entitlement.
